如何将javascript变量添加到此php行?

问题描述:

我有一个JavaScript函数从jQuery datepicker获取日期。如何将javascript变量添加到此php行?

现在我想打印这个格式的选定日期。

$selecteddate = strftime('%A').date("(d-n-Y)"); 

我该如何添加这个日期,这是一个JavaScript变量到这个PHP格式? 因为我想稍后回声$ selecteddate ..

在此先感谢。

+1

什么意思是“稍后”,在另一个请求?如果你想通过javascript变量到php,你需要发送请求到服务器,如果你想以日期格式简单输出javascript变量(日期对象),你根本不需要服务器端 – drupality 2012-04-11 22:30:22

+0

你可能想看看AJAX。 – elclanrs 2012-04-11 22:32:25

+0

我是用AJAX做的,感谢'推'。 '$ datum = mysql_real_escape_string($ _ POST ['datum']); setlocale(LC_ALL,'nl_NL'); $ selecteddate = strftime('%A',strtotime($ datum))。date(“(d-n-Y)”,strtotime($ datum));' 基本上发送日期,格式化并打印到那里。 Thanksss! – Sino 2012-04-11 22:43:59

$datum = mysql_real_escape_string($_POST['datum']); 
setlocale(LC_ALL, 'nl_NL'); 
$selecteddate = strftime('%A', strtotime($datum)).date(" (d-n-Y)", strtotime($datum)); 

基本上发送日期,格式化并打印在那里。 Thanksss!

jQuery DatePicker小部件有一个dateformatter utility function。你可以使用它来代替进入PHP并返回?